Luke Gromen unpacks the dynamics of stablecoins and T-bills, Bitcoin’s role as a fiscal policy marker, and the implications of yield curve control. We delve into U.S. dollar devaluation, global liquidity in 2025, and the interplay of tariff threats and international Bitcoin reserves.
